I'd say you need to wait otherwise you are giving the other guy more information to use to make his attack modification decisions. He rolls his attack with three dice while holding a Focus and TL and you throw your defense at the same time turning up enough dice to completely cancel all of his attack why would he spend the TL or Focus when he knows you can already stop them?
As the Defender do you want the Attacker to know precisely what they need to roll to get any damage through to your ship?
If that's not how you're playing it when rolling both at the same time then I'd say the Defender is cheating. He will either be denying the Attacker the chance to modify his attack dice as you are skipping straight to defense or, less likely, you will then say the defense roll "doesn't count" and then reroll it again.
If I'm the Attacker I'd love for you to roll your only defense before I have to modify my attack dice. I have Han w/ Focus token and roll [kaboom] [eye] [blank] against your Interceptor which is rolling two [evade] results I think I'll just hang on to my Focus for later after I reroll everything.
Actually, the Defender, per the rules, has the has the first opprotunity to alter Attack dice. Likewise, the Attacker has the first opprotunity to alter defense dice, I haven't seen it used but the rule does exist and can drastically change an attack or defense roll.
